• word of the day

    buffalo nut

    buffalo nut - Dictionary definition and meaning for word buffalo nut

    Definition
    (noun) oily drupaceous fruit of rabbitwood
    Synonyms : elk nut , oil nut
    Definition
    (noun) shrub of southeastern United States parasitic on roots of hemlocks having sparse spikes of greenish flowers and pulpy drupes

Word used in video below:
text: it's mr buffalo again i'm not mr buffalo
Download our Mobile App Today
Receive our word of the day
on Whatsapp